Aircraft use and sales tax

When purchasing an aircraft, owners have to face aircraft deduction in the form of use and sales tax. If the aircraft is used outside the base state, owners have to pay multiple local and state use and property taxes. An experienced aviation tax consultant knows how to minimize aircraft deduction using proper tax planning.  Exemption of sales and use tax is possible through-

•    Resale exemption
•    Causal sale
•    Corporate transactions
•    Common carrier exemption

Implementation of Aircraft Compliance Program Has Increased Since Its Introduction

 The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) has the duty to ensure the safety of the U.S. aviation system. They use the Aircraft Compliance Program to ensure that all entities (pilots, air-carriers, aircraft owners, airlines) associated with the aviation industry are complying with the safety standards set by the FAA. This modified enforcement policy encourages the owners and operators of aircrafts and other entities associated with the aviation industry to disclose the mistakes on their own. This approach is different from the conventional regulatory model which is used by the FAA to ensure highest level of security in aviation industry. This model focuses on the enforcement of law. It is still in use. The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) uses this model if there is evidence of non-compliance.

FAA expects that every individual and entity associated with the US aviation industry discloses their unintentional mistakes to this organization. FAA appreciates this type of behavior. FAA uses different types of compliance actions, such as training or counseling, to resolve any issue, to prevent accidents and to amicably address the matters related to violation. With the introduction of Aircraft Compliance Program, it has become possible for the FAA to use the enforcement actions during serious violations, such as intentional mistakes or reckless behavior. The collaborative approach is the main feature of the compliance program.

The Aircraft Compliance Program is being used by the FAA more than the enforcement actions since its introduction. FAA has been using this program to address the violations of safety standards as long as it is not necessary to use the enforcement actions and take legal actions against the owner or operator of any type of aircraft, any airlines or any other entity.

The Aircraft Compliance Program is supposed to be used when a regulated entity of the aviation industry is willing to comply and has been successful in maintaining the compliance. According to FAA, the aircraft compliance program can be used to resolve the issues related to repeated violations as long as these violations do not result from reckless actions. FAA has different offices for different types of responsibilities. According to FAA, these offices can implement the aircraft Compliance Program whenever it seems appropriate.

The Compliance Program has been increasingly used over the past few years. The goals for the Aircraft Compliance Program are set by the FAA in order to promote optimum level of safety. FAA uses the Compliance Program to ensure that the aviation industry maintains compliance with the specified standards. This program encourages voluntary exchange of data between FAA and any individual or entity associated with the aviation industry. The FAA offices have started to evaluate the effect of Compliance Program on maintaining the safety standards. They are also trying to determine how the Compliance Program accomplishes its goals. Sales and use tax

In most states, sales and use tax is imposed on the person when an aircraft is purchased. Depending on the state where the purchase is made and other circumstances, the purchaser may have to pay reduced amount of sales tax. A skilled aircraft accounting professional plans strategies to minimize sales and use tax before the import and purchase of an aircraft. An aircraft accounting and tax professional helps the aircraft purchaser to avoid or minimize sales tax. Some of the exemptions include:

•    Casual sale
•    Common carrier exemption
•    Resale exemption
•    Corporate transactions
